Danny Frank Malone (born January 22, 1955) is an American journalist, an investigative reporter who won a

. Malone currently works for the '' Fort Worth Weekly'', an alternative newspaper. Malone worked as a reporter for the '' Corpus Christi Caller-Times'' and the '' Fort Worth Star-Telegram'' before joining '' The Dallas Morning News'' in 1985. In 2002, he joined the staff of the ''Fort Worth Weekly''. Malone has taught journalism classes at Tarleton State University and at the University of North Texas as an

Malone is a graduate of Kimball High School in Dallas and the University of Texas at Austin. Malone and
